Spotting the Early Warning Signs of A/C Trouble
When homeowners notice unusual changes in their air conditioning systems, it often indicates that repairs may be necessary. Common early warning signs include inconsistent cooling, where certain rooms feel warmer than others, or the system struggles to maintain the set temperature. Strange noises, such as grinding or hissing, can indicate mechanical issues or refrigerant leaks. Moreover, an sudden rise in energy costs may suggest that the system is working harder to cool the home, often due to operational inefficiencies. Homeowners should also be alert to unusual odors, particularly mildew-like or burning odors, which could signal electrical faults or mold buildup. Finally, if the A/C unit frequently cycles on and off, this may suggest a defective thermostat or other underlying concerns. Recognizing these signs early can help prevent more extensive damage and costly repairs.

Examine Thermostat Settings
How can someone ensure their air conditioner is running optimally? An important initial step is examining the thermostat configuration. Frequently, the cause of warm air can be attributed to improper settings. Ensuring the thermostat is set to the desired cooling temperature is fundamental. For programmable thermostats, checking the schedule for possible overrides or conflicts is also beneficial. Additionally, verifying that the thermostat is in the "cool" mode is essential, since it could mistakenly be set to "heat" or "off". If the settings appear correct but the problem persists, recalibrating the thermostat or replacing its batteries might be necessary. Taking care of these basic inspections can frequently bring back the desired comfort in your home.
Examine Air Filters
Checking air filters is vital for maintaining peak air conditioning performance. Clogged or dirty filters can restrict airflow, causing the system to strain more and potentially leading to thermal stress. This poor performance often results in heated air circulating through ducts, signaling a need for immediate attention. Homeowners should check filters every month, especially during high-demand months. If filters appear discolored or dusty, replacing them is a simple solution that can return the system to full efficiency. Typically, filters should be changed every thirty to ninety days, depending on operational frequency and surrounding conditions. Regular care of air filters not only enhances cooling efficiency but also enhances the quality of indoor air, creating a more comfortable living environment. Prompt examinations can help avert costly repairs later on.
Examine Refrigerant Quantities
An insufficient refrigerant level can significantly affect the cooling effectiveness of an air conditioning system. When there is inadequate refrigerant, the system struggles to absorb heat, resulting in warm air blowing from the vents. Homeowners ought to routinely monitor refrigerant levels as part of their maintenance routine. If a decline in cooling efficiency is observed, it may indicate a refrigerant leak or depletion. To address this issue, a certified technician should be called to evaluate the system. They can identify leaks and recharge the refrigerant to the manufacturer's specifications. Overlooking refrigerant problems can cause more severe issues, such as compressor damage. Timely examination of refrigerant levels guarantees peak performance and increases the longevity of the air conditioning system.

Hissing Noise Caution Signals
Numerous homeowners could notice hissing noises originating from their air conditioning systems, which can indicate certain problems that need attention. A hissing noise frequently indicates a refrigerant leak, where the refrigerant escapes through tiny holes or cracks in the cooling system. This not only impacts overall cooling efficiency but can also negatively impact the environment. Furthermore, hissing may arise from a obstructed or faulty expansion valve, which regulates refrigerant circulation. If the sound is accompanied by varying temperatures or decreased cooling performance, it points to additional problems. Homeowners are advised to address these sounds immediately, as neglecting them can lead to more extensive repairs or system failure. Identifying these warning signs is critical for preserving an efficient and effective air conditioning system.

How Odd Smells Reveal A/C Repair Needs
In what ways can unusual smells indicate the need for air conditioning repair? Offensive smells coming from an A/C system commonly point to underlying concerns that need immediate addressing. A stale, musty scent might signal mold or mildew buildup within the system, potentially impacting the quality of indoor air. This issue may stem from blocked condensate drains or inadequate airflow.
A burning scent may indicate overheating components or electrical issues, which could pose a potential fire danger. On the other hand, a chemical or sugary smell may indicate refrigerant leaks, requiring immediate attention to prevent further damage and maintain efficient operation.
Identifying these odors and understanding their significance is vital for homeowners. Disregarding such signs can result in expensive repairs and diminished system efficiency. Consequently, resolving unexpected scents without delay can protect both the air conditioning unit and the health of its occupants.

How Long Should My A/C Unit Last?
A central air conditioning system typically lasts 15 to 20 years, depending on how it is used, serviced, and the quality of the model. Regular servicing may prolong its operational life, while a lack of proper care may lead to unexpected breakdowns and a decline in efficiency.
